Political lean describes where an outlet sits within the politics of its own country. It is never a position on a single global scale.

Political lean is comparable inside one country and not across them, which is why the bar groups by country first. Publicly funded broadcasters are not marked as state-linked.

The owner of each outlet is listed as a matter of record, not as a judgement about the outlet.

Police in Jackson, Mississippi, have arrested 51 year old Jarques Ratliff in connection with the death of Tasia Fortune, a 29 year old Black woman found hanging from a tree behind an abandoned home in August. The arrest followed a determination by the state medical examiner on Thursday that Fortune's death was a homicide. Chief RaShall Brackney stated that Ratliff, who is also Black, had an association with Fortune, though police declined to elaborate on the nature of their relationship or the motive for the crime. Ratliff has been charged with murder and is scheduled for his first court appearance on Monday.

Chief Brackney noted that the investigation remains active and that additional arrests may be pending after investigators interviewed 15 people. Fortune's mother, Christy Spivey, expressed relief at the news but noted that the family still lacks many answers. Spivey had previously expressed frustration over a perceived lack of communication and inaction from local officials prior to the arrest.

The case has drawn national attention due to Mississippi's history of racial violence and lynching. Reports from center left sources highlight that this event follows other hanging deaths in the state within the last year, including those of Trey Reed and Cory Zukatis, though those cases were ruled suicides. A center source further noted that over 50 members of Congress have called for an independent investigation into a pattern of Black people found hanging in numerous states, citing concerns over modern day lynchings.
